The Delta State chapter of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Delta State has issued a statement condemning moves by a group to initiate a recall process against Senator Ede Dafinone, the lawmaker representing Delta Central Senatorial District of Delta State at the Senate, describing it as a “baseless”.

In a statement released by its Publicity Secretary, Valentine Onojeghuo, the party faulted the recall campaign against Dafinone, saying those behind it are not card-carrying members of the party.

This comes after a group under the aegis of Nigeria Polling Units Chairmen, had asked Dafinone to resign honourably or face recall.

The group led by Comrade Nicholas Evwienure, cited poor performance and lack of impactful representation as reasons for the recall move.

It mandated its members to collect and compile eligible voters’ signatures across Delta Central Senatorial district for the recall process.

Evwienure, in his remarks at a stakeholders meeting, said: “Though the Urhobo nation is about the fifth largest ethnic nationality in Nigeria, it has only one member in the apex law-making chamber of the national assembly.

“While this is not enough, how can we go further to have a representative whose voice is not heard in the chamber?The business of representing people is a serious one and requires more rigorous commitment in all ramifications, but this is obviously lacking here.”

Reacting, Onojeghuo, in the statement emphasized that the group lacks the moral or political standing to represent the constituents of Delta Central Senatorial District.

The APC accused the group of orchestrating a malicious campaign.The party also highlighted Dafinone’s achievements, noting his “robust legislative contributions” and “development-focused interventions” that have redefined public service in Delta Central.

The statement reads in part: “We categorically condemn this mischievous recall exercise in its entirety as a farcical exhibition of ignorance.

“It is no coincidence that this campaign surfaced at a time when Senator Dafinone is receiving widespread commendation across Delta Central for his sterling performance in the Senate.

“From robust legislative contributions to effective representation and development-focused interventions, Senator Dafinone has exceeded expectations and redefined public service in our Senatorial District.

“It is on record that Senator Dafinone has conducted himself with utmost dignity, legislative excellence and unwavering dedication to the people of Delta Central since his assumption of office. His record speaks for itself.

“Let it be known that Senator Ede Dafinone enjoys the full confidence and support of the APC leadership and members in Delta State. There is no legitimate recall effort recognized or endorsed by our Party or by any credible leaders in Delta Central…”
